选择编程考研方向时,可以考虑以下几个方面:
个人兴趣
计算机科学与技术:涵盖算法、人工智能、数据库、网络等,适合对计算机科学有浓厚兴趣的学生。
软件工程:注重软件系统的设计、开发与维护,适合对软件开发感兴趣的学生。
数据科学与大数据技术:学习大数据处理、数据挖掘、机器学习等技术,适合对数据分析感兴趣的学生。
人工智能与机器学习:学习深度学习、神经网络等相关知识,适合对人工智能领域感兴趣的学生。
嵌入式系统与物联网技术:学习嵌入式软件开发、物联网协议等知识,适合对智能家居、智能交通等领域感兴趣的学生。
就业前景
计算机科学与技术:具有广泛的就业前景,适合各种编程相关工作。
软件工程:培养软件系统的设计、开发与维护人才,就业前景良好。
数据科学与大数据技术:随着大数据时代的到来,需求量大,就业前景广阔。
人工智能与机器学习:人工智能领域发展迅速,人才需求旺盛。
嵌入式系统与物联网技术:适用于智能家居、智能交通等领域,就业前景较好。
专业发展方向
计算机科学与技术:全面掌握计算机科学的基本理论和技术,为将来从事编程工作打下坚实的基础。
软件工程:注重工程化和管理,培养软件开发和管理人才。
数据科学与大数据技术:培养数据处理和分析能力,适应大数据时代的需求。
人工智能与机器学习:学习人工智能的基础理论和应用技术,培养智能系统开发能力。
网络与信息安全:培养网络通信和信息安全方面的技术能力,适合网络安全领域的工作。
个人优势
评估自己在不同编程方向上的优势和兴趣,选择最适合自己的方向。
行业需求和就业前景
了解当前IT行业的热点和发展趋势,选择相应的编程方向。
学校和导师的研究方向
选择一个适合自己的导师和研究方向,以便在研究生阶段有更好的学习和发展机会。
长期职业规划
考虑自己希望在未来从事何种职业,哪些编程方向更有助于实现这些职业目标。
建议:
综合考虑:选择编程考研方向时,应综合考虑个人兴趣、优势、行业需求、学校及导师研究方向和长期职业规划。
实践提升:在备考期间加强编程技能的学习和实践,如刷题、做项目等,提高自己的编程能力。
关注热点:关注当前IT行业的热点和发展趋势,选择有较好发展前景的方向。
通过以上步骤,可以选择一个既符合自己兴趣又具有良好就业前景的编程考研方向。